EGYPT, Alexandria. Hadrian Tetradrachm 126-27 AD bust Nilus Reference. Emmett 875.11; RPC 5653. Dattari-Savio Pl. 68, 1429 (this coin). L ΕΝΔΕΚΑΤΟΥ or L ΙΑ = year 11 Obv. ΑΥΤ ΚΑΙ - ΤΡΑΙ ΑΔΡΙΑ СƐΒ Laureate, draped and cuirassed bust r. Rev. L ΕΝΔΕΚΑΤΟΥ Draped bust of Nilus, r., crowned with taenia and lotus-buds, cornucopia at shoulder. 13.32 gr 26 mm
EGYPT, Alexandria. Hadrian Nome Obol 126-27 AD Young Horus standing Reference. Dattari-Savio Pl. 313, 1176 (this coin). RPC 6438.13 (this coin); Emmett 1268 Issue Phthenote Obv. ΑΥΤ ΚΑΙ ΤΡΑΙ ΑΔΡΙΑ СΕΒ Laureate and drapery bust of Hadrian, r. Rev. ΦΘΕΝΕΘΥ, L ΙΑ Young Horus standing, facing, head l., holding one hawk, l. in l. hand, and another hawk, r., in r. hand 5.32 gr 19 mm

CAPPADOCIA, Caesaraea Hadrian Drachm 128-138 AD Helios on Mt Argaeus Reference. RPC III, 3084; Sydenham 262a; Metcalf Conspectus 91b Obv. ΑΥΤ ΚΑΙС ΤΡΑΙΑΝ ΑΔΡΙΑΝΟС СΕΒ Laureate head of Hadrian, r., with drapery on l. shoulder Rev. ΔΗΜΑΡΧ ΕΞ ΥΠΑΤ Γ Mt Argaeus surmounted by Helios standing l., holding globe in r., sceptre in l. 3.20 gr 18 mm

BITHYNIA Koinon of Bithynia Hadrian Ae 33 Octastyle temple Reference, RPC III, 992 Obv, ΑΥΤ ΚΑΙС ΤΡΑΙ ΑΔΡΙΑΝΟС СΕΒΑ Laureate head of Hadrian, right Rev. ΚΟΙ-ΝΟΝ ΒΕΙΘΥΝΙΑС Octastyle temple on podium of two steps; in pediment, pellet 24.98 gr 33 mm 8h
